ethicslawsuitunionsNicole OgryskoTom TeminFederal Drive with Tom TeminTrump administrationAmerican Federation of Government EmployeesOffice of Special CounselHatch ActSome people have had a quiet summer but not so for federal employee unions and the courts. The unions continue to battle the Trump administration over the president's workforce executive orders, and now the American Federation of Government Employees has sued a rather unlikely defendant. The Office of Special Counsel is the target of a new suit over Hatch Act guidance the agency released late last year. Federal News Network's Nicole Ogrysko joined Federal Drive with Tom Temin for the latest.
